Yellow Crayola

Yellow. The colour of happiness, joy and laughter. The carefree lifestyle of youth. Yellow makes me think of being a child - the way hours of fun can be had with the simplest, and possibly the stupidest, of things. Yellow. The colour of the timeless Lego man.

The Yellow film will represent one of LouisLouisa's most prominent ideologies - to help make your idea into reality. For this film, we are going to combine these thoughts, feelings and overall ideas and experiment with animation. Michel Gondry's famous video for The White Stripes - Fell In Love With A Girl was a fantastic experiment, building entire scenes from Lego, thus spurring a trend in Lego sequences. I love the Lego Star Wars series on YouTube...

Although these are all great ideas, they are extremely time-consuming and I don't think my architectural skills are quite up to scratch. Instead, I'm thinking of creating a childlike animation, so I'm taking it back old-school and whipping out the Crayolas...
